Bay Roan. Like the red roan, a bay roan is the roan gene affecting a bay horse. Other than this, the color genetics of bay roan are identical to that of a bay. The roan gene must be inherited from at least one parent known to carry the roan gene, and the black points must be inherited from at least one parent that is black or has black points.

What bloodlines dominated barrel racing in 2022? ...Bay is a standard coat color in horses distinguished by a reddish-brown body and black point coloration on their mane, ear edges, tail, and lower legs. A horse is classified as bay if it has a black base color and it carries the color-modifying Agouti gene. Paso Fino: This breed accepts all colors, including blue roan. Known for their smooth gaits, Paso Finos are a ...A horse must have at least one “A” gene to have a bay coat. The “A” gene controls the black points on a horse. This gene is responsible for restricting the black points on the horse’s legs, tail, and mane. It is dominant over the black gene “E.”. A sorrel horse that receives the dun modifier is called a red dun. This horse will appear in shades from pale red to light tan, but never has black points. Its mane and tail can range from cream to dark red. It will show some or all of the dun characteristics. Classic Dun. A bay ...

The American Quarter Horse Association (AQHA) recognizes 17 distinct coat colors for this breed. Some of the most common coat colors include sorrel, chestnut, bay, palomino, gray, and black. Sorrel is a brownish-red hue that is often seen as the most prevalent color among American Quarter Horses. Arabian horses are extremely versatile and are known for their beauty and athleticism.
